NameWar's Toll Edit card
TypeEnchantment
DescriptionWhenever an opponent taps a land for mana, tap all lands that player controls. If a creature an opponent controls attacks, all creatures that opponent controls attack if able.
FlavorRazia, archangel of war, demands total commitment.
ArtistDana Knutson

About War's Toll

War's Toll, Enchantment, designed by Dana Knutson first released in May, 2006 in the set Dissension and was printed exactly in 2 different ways.

A deck focused on disrupting your opponent's mana base and forcing them into unfavorable combat situations, such as a red aggressive deck or a control deck looking to slow down the opponent's resources, would benefit from using War's Toll. However, there are potentially better options like Blood Moon for mana disruption or Ghostly Prison for controlling combat, making War's Toll less likely to see play in competitive Magic: The Gathering decks.

Rules

05/01/06

Your opponent can tap lands for mana in response to the triggered ability. The effect won’t prevent your opponent from casting spells or activating abilities, but it will make it difficult for that player to cast other spells or activate abilities later in the turn because players’ mana pools empty at the end of each step.
